Symptoms

  • •Check engine light illuminated
  • •Rough idle when stationary
  • •Increased engine vibrations
  • •Loss of power during acceleration
  • •Poor fuel economy
  • •Possible engine stalling

Solution
1. Preparation
  • Gather tools and parts.
  • Ensure the engine is cool and disconnect the battery to avoid electrical shock.
  • Raise the vehicle if necessary for access to components.
2. Inspect and Replace Air Filter
  • Sub-steps:
    1. Locate the air filter housing.
    2. Unclip or unscrew the housing cover.
    3. Remove the old air filter and inspect the housing for debris.
    4. Install a new air filter (OEM recommended).
    5. Reattach the housing cover securely.

Tools Required: Screwdriver set, new air filter

3. Check and Replace Spark Plugs
  • Sub-steps:
    1. Remove the ignition coil cover if applicable.
    2. Disconnect the ignition coil connectors and remove the coils.
    3. Use a spark plug socket to remove the old spark plugs.
    4. Inspect the old plugs for wear or fouling.
    5. Install new spark plugs with the correct gap (0.044 inches).
    6. Reinstall the ignition coils securely and reconnect the connectors.

Tools Required: Spark plug socket, torque wrench, new spark plugs

4. Inspect and Test Fuel System
  • Sub-steps:
    1. Connect a fuel pressure gauge to the fuel rail.
    2. Turn the ignition to the ON position (do not start) and check pressure.
    3. If pressure is low, check the fuel pump and fuel filter for issues.
    4. Replace the fuel filter if clogged and ensure proper fuel flow.

Tools Required: Fuel pressure gauge, new fuel filter (if necessary)

5. Check for Vacuum Leaks
  • Sub-steps:
    1. Inspect all vacuum hoses for cracks or disconnections.
    2. Use a smoke machine or carburetor cleaner to detect leaks around the intake manifold.
    3. Repair or replace any damaged hoses.

Tools Required: Smoke machine or carburetor cleaner
